问答文章1 问答文章501 问答文章1001 问答文章1501 问答文章2001 问答文章2501 问答文章3001 问答文章3501 问答文章4001 问答文章4501 问答文章5001 问答文章5501 问答文章6001 问答文章6501 问答文章7001 问答文章7501 问答文章8001 问答文章8501 问答文章9001 问答文章9501

数据库设计的六个步骤

发布网友 发布时间:2024-08-19 18:26

我来回答

1个回答

热心网友 时间:2024-08-30 13:10

数据库设计的六个步骤包括:需求分析、概念结构设计、逻辑结构设计、物理结构设计、数据库实施以及数据库运行和维护。

首先,需求分析是数据库设计的起点。在这一阶段,设计人员需要与项目相关人员进行深入交流,了解项目背景和目的,明确数据库需要支持哪些业务功能。例如,在构建一个电商平台时,需求分析可能包括记录商品信息、管理用户账户、处理订单和交易等功能。通过详细的需求分析,可以确保数据库设计紧密围绕实际业务需求展开。

其次,概念结构设计是将需求分析的结果转化为数据库结构的初步设计。在这一阶段,设计人员通常使用实体-关系图(ER图)等工具来描述数据实体及其之间的关系。以电商平台为例,数据实体可能包括商品、用户、订单等,而关系则可能涉及商品与用户之间的购买关系、用户与订单之间的生成关系等。概念结构设计帮助人们从更高层次理解数据结构,为后续设计奠定基础。

接下来是逻辑结构设计,这一步骤主要是将概念结构转化为数据库管理系统(DBMS)所支持的数据模型。在这个过程中,设计人员需要选择合适的数据模型,如关系模型,并确定数据的完整性约束条件。在电商平台的例子中,逻辑结构设计会涉及到将ER图转化为具体的数据库表结构,定义主键、外键以及必要的索引等。

物理结构设计紧随逻辑结构设计之后,它关注的是数据库在物理存储层面的设计。这包括确定数据的存储方式(如分区、分片)、访问路径的选择以及存储介质的选型等。物理结构设计的好坏直接影响到数据库的性能和扩展性。以电商平台为例,物理结构设计可能需要考虑如何合理分布商品、用户等数据的存储,以便实现高效的数据检索和更新。

数据库实施阶段是将前述设计付诸实践的过程。在这一阶段,设计人员需要根据设计文档创建实际的数据库结构,并进行数据迁移、测试等工作。这通常涉及到编写SQL脚本、设置数据库参数以及与其他系统组件的集成等任务。在电商平台项目中,数据库实施可能包括创建数据库、表、视图、存储过程等对象,并确保数据的准确性和完整性。

最后,数据库运行和维护是数据库设计过程中不可或缺的一环。在数据库投入使用后,设计人员需要持续监控其运行状态,及时处理出现的问题,并根据业务需求的变化对数据库结构进行调整和优化。此外,定期备份数据库、确保数据安全也是运行和维护阶段的重要职责。通过持续的运维工作,可以确保数据库稳定、高效地支持业务运营。
数据库设计的步骤包括哪些

数据库设计的步骤包括六个主要方面:需求分析、概念设计、逻辑设计、物理设计、实施与测试,以及优化与维护。1. 需求分析:此阶段是设计过程的起点,目标在于理解用户需求,搜集和分析数据,明确数据库应存储的数据、数据间的关联以及数据操作的需求。通过这一过程,将产生需求规格说明书,为后续设计步骤奠定...

非结构化数据如何可视化呈现?

通常情况下,我们会按照结构模型把系统产生的数据分为三种类型:结构化数据、半结构化数据和非结构化数据。结构化数据,即行数据,是存储在数据库里,可以用二维表结构来逻辑表达实现的数据。最常见的就是数字数据和文本数据,它们可以某种标准...

数据库设计的一般步骤包括哪些内容

数据库设计包括六个主要步骤:1、需求分析:了解用户的数据需求、处理需求、安全性及完整性要求;2、概念设计:通过数据抽象,设计系统概念模型,一般为E-R模型;3、逻辑结构设计:设计系统的模式和外模式,对于关系模型主要是基本表和视图;4、物理结构设计:设计数据的存储结构和存取方法,如索引的设计;...

数据库设计的步骤包括哪些

数据库设计的步骤包括:需求分析、概念设计、逻辑设计、物理设计、实施与测试、优化和维护。需求分析:这是数据库设计的第一步,主要目的是了解用户需求,收集和分析相关数据,明确数据库需要存储哪些数据,这些数据之间的关系以及数据的操作要求等。通过需求分析,可以形成需求规格说明书,为下一步的设计提供...

数据库的六个步骤

数据库的六个步骤通常包括:需求分析、概念设计、逻辑设计、物理设计、数据库实现和数据库运行与维护。首先,需求分析是数据库设计的起点。在这一阶段,数据库设计人员需要与项目干系人深入沟通,明确数据库需要支持哪些业务功能,收集并整理用户需求。例如,在构建一个电商平台的数据库时,需分析商品展示、...

数据库设计的六个步骤

数据库设计的六个步骤包括:需求分析、概念结构设计、逻辑结构设计、物理结构设计、数据库实施以及数据库运行和维护。首先,需求分析是数据库设计的起点。在这一阶段,设计人员需要与项目相关人员进行深入交流,了解项目背景和目的,明确数据库需要支持哪些业务功能。例如,在构建一个电商平台时,需求分析可能...

数据库设计的步骤是什么

六个主要步骤:1、需求分析 2、概念设计 3、逻辑结构设计 4、物理结构设计 5、系统实施 6、运行维护

数据库设计的六个阶段是什么?

1、需求分析阶段 准确理解和分析用户需求(包括数据和处理),它是整个设计过程的基础,也是最困难、最耗时的一步。2、概念结构设计阶段 是整个数据库设计的关键,通过对用户需求的集成、归纳和抽象,形成了一个独立于特定数据库管理系统的概念模型。3、逻辑结构设计阶段 将概念结构转换为DBMS支持的数据模型...

数据库的设计过程包括几个主要阶段

数据库的设计过程包括6个主要阶段:需求分析、概念结构设计、逻辑结构设计、物理结构设计、数据库实施、数据库运行和维护。1.需求分析:分析用户的需求,包括数据、功能和性能需求(包括数据与处理)。2.概念结构设计:主要采用E-R模型进行设计,包括画E-R图。3.逻辑结构设计:通过将E-R图转换成表,实现...

数据库设计的六个步骤

5. 数据库实施 实施阶段将设计文档付诸实践,包括创建数据库结构、数据迁移、测试等。电商平台的项目实施可能包括创建数据库、表、视图、存储过程等对象。6. 数据库运行和维护 投入使用后,设计人员需监控数据库运行状态,及时处理问题,调整和优化数据库结构以适应业务需求变化。此外,定期备份和确保数据安全...

数据库六大步骤

数据库六大步骤一般指的是数据库设计过程中的六个主要阶段。这些步骤对于确保数据库结构的合理性、数据的完整性和系统的效率至关重要。以下是数据库设计的六大步骤,以及每个步骤的详细 1. 需求分析 需求分析是数据库设计的起点,这一阶段的主要目标是明确数据库需要支持哪些业务功能,并收集相关的数据需求...

数据库设计的六个阶段及任务 数据库设计有哪些主要步骤 数据库设计的6个阶段 数据库设计包括哪六个步骤 阿里数据库设计规范 关系数据库设计的几个阶段 数据库概念设计的主要步骤 数据建模的步骤 数据库进阶知识
声明声明:本网页内容为用户发布,旨在传播知识,不代表本网认同其观点,若有侵权等问题请及时与本网联系,我们将在第一时间删除处理。E-MAIL:11247931@qq.com
Tina Jittaleela的个人资料中,她喜欢的歌手有哪些? 索兰娜特·尤潘农基本信息 李缇娜个人 老公坚决要离婚该如何挽回 老公要离婚态度坚决怎么挽回 听说我们用的手机其实很脏,用普通消毒不环保,有那种专门的紫光手电可以... 统一 哪个集团 金鼠标金鼠标网络营销大赛 江礼坤个人履历 金鼠标网络营销大赛奖项设置 数据库的六个步骤 北京站有把东西送到外边的士的小红帽吗?多少钱一位?2222 数据库六大步骤 说一说心情低落的时候,你会听哪首歌来排遣郁闷呢? 荧屏表演分为哪几种 北京站附近送餐? 胡歌逐渐转战大荧幕,他以后还有可能演电视剧吗? 排骨玉竹麦冬沙参百合汤 苏州有日本人学校吗? 适合中小学生的竞赛有哪些啊?不需要花大量时间学习准备的,没有太大... 20款不同轴体机械键盘对比评测,樱桃轴究竟是什么水平? 机械键盘哪个轴贵 "梅子黄时日日晴,小溪泛尽却山行" 苹果手机打电话声音断断续续的原因 苹果打电话时声音断断续续,为什么? 自然堂水润保湿系列怎么样 肌肤马上膨起来 中国船厂有哪些 中国十大造船厂目录 日本大阪有哪些谷子店 关于日本海淘二次元谷子的网站总结 青藏高原原唱是谁唱的歌 数据库设计六个步骤 完美日记的口红性价比怎么样? 网络数据库开发项目教程目录 怒气冲霄的意思 养肝护肝有哪些中草药 生活中怎么养肝护肝 我爸爸的弟弟也就是我叔叔,他和我们不是一个户口,他拥有建档立卡贫 养肝护肝的食疗方法 养肝护肝的食物与偏方 我家是单亲怎么申请助学? ...的叔叔不是同一个户口,他是建档立卡贫困户,我可以申请助学金吗... 陕西有哪些二本大学在提前批录取? 我是陕西考生,提前批次未录取是否影响接下来志愿的录取 冲霄的成语疯狂猜成语3 畅享清凉夏日:国内外最佳避暑胜地推荐 有时候感觉车开快了有异响,你们有吗 天龙八部之四号男主角小说目录 天龙八部只有三位主角,为何叫“八部”?你看那八部分别指的是谁 哪些人群不适用阿胶 Word保存的文字消失了怎么办word保存的文字消失了怎么办啊 Word打一个字后面的字就消失了